Ebay cheats (spoiler)

The easiest way I can think to cheat bidders with something like ebay is as follows:

1) List an item for sale. Say you have a used widget that is worth about $50 new. You list the used widget for $15. Some people bid it up to $20. Some idiot sets their proxy maximum bid to $25. Do you let the item expire and take your $20? No!

2) You use another account you have setup (or, use a friend) and bid it up to their maximum.

3) The person who gets outbid (if they really want it) bids up one more dollar to (say) 26 or 27. Bango! You made $7 in an unfair cheat!
